Understanding Magnesium Bioavailability
Magnesium is an essential mineral involved in over 300 biochemical reactions in the human body, from regulating muscle and nerve function to supporting protein synthesis and blood pressure. Bioavailability refers to the proportion of a nutrient that is absorbed from the diet or a supplement and used by the body. The absorption rate of magnesium varies significantly depending on the form, which is why choosing a high-quality, bioavailable option is critical for efficacy.
Broadly, magnesium is categorized into inorganic and organic forms. Inorganic salts, such as magnesium oxide and magnesium sulfate, typically have lower solubility and bioavailability. Organic forms, including those chelated with amino acids or bound to organic acids, are generally much better absorbed. The body's absorption mechanism for magnesium includes both a passive process and an active, saturable process, meaning smaller, more frequent doses may be more effective for maintaining optimal levels.
Comparing the Most Absorbable Forms of Magnesium
Magnesium Glycinate
Often cited as one of the most highly bioavailable forms, magnesium glycinate is formed by binding elemental magnesium with the amino acid glycine. This chelated structure makes it gentle on the stomach and minimizes the laxative effects common with other forms. The inclusion of glycine, a calming neurotransmitter, makes this form particularly effective for promoting relaxation, reducing anxiety, and improving sleep quality. It is an excellent choice for individuals with sensitive digestive systems.
Magnesium Citrate
Magnesium citrate is a popular, soluble, and highly bioavailable organic form where magnesium is combined with citric acid. While it is effective for increasing magnesium levels, it is also well-known for its osmotic laxative effect, as it draws water into the intestines. This makes it a great option for those who need digestive support or relief from occasional constipation. However, for those seeking daily supplementation without a laxative effect, glycinate may be preferable.
Magnesium Malate
Magnesium malate is another highly absorbable form that combines magnesium with malic acid, a compound involved in the body's energy production cycle. This makes it a top choice for individuals dealing with fatigue or muscle pain, such as those with fibromyalgia or chronic fatigue syndrome. It is also gentle on the digestive tract and less likely to cause side effects than magnesium citrate.
Magnesium L-Threonate
Developed specifically for its neurological benefits, magnesium L-threonate is a unique form capable of effectively crossing the blood-brain barrier. This makes it particularly useful for enhancing memory, learning, and overall cognitive function. While more expensive than other types, it is highly bioavailable and ideal for those whose primary goal is to support brain health.
Other Forms of Magnesium to Consider
- Magnesium Chloride: Found in oral supplements and topical products like lotions and oils, it is well-absorbed orally. Some studies suggest topical application can increase magnesium levels, though absorption through the skin is still debated.
- Magnesium Oxide: A cheaper and very common form, but its bioavailability is notably low, around 4%. It is primarily used for its strong laxative effect rather than to correct a magnesium deficiency.
- Magnesium Orotate: A form bound to orotic acid, which supports energy production and heart health. It is well-absorbed and has minimal laxative effects, making it popular among athletes and those with heart conditions.
Factors Influencing Magnesium Absorption
Several factors can affect the absorption of magnesium from both supplements and food. Absorption is inversely related to dosage, meaning the percentage absorbed decreases as the dose increases. Therefore, taking smaller, more frequent doses is often recommended for better overall absorption. Other elements that can inhibit absorption include high intakes of other minerals like calcium and phosphorus, as well as compounds like phytic acid, found in many plant-based foods. In contrast, vitamin D and certain fermentable carbohydrates can enhance absorption.
The Best Absorbable Form of Magnesium Depends on Your Needs
Choosing the best form of magnesium is not a one-size-fits-all decision; it depends entirely on your health goals and how your body tolerates different types. For general supplementation and relaxation, chelated forms like glycinate offer high bioavailability with minimal digestive side effects. If constipation is a concern, citrate can be a beneficial choice. For targeted support for brain function, L-threonate is the most effective option. It is also important to consider dietary sources, such as leafy greens, nuts, seeds, and legumes, which can provide a significant amount of magnesium. Comparison of Absorbable Magnesium Forms
| Form | Primary Use | Bioavailability | Digestive Side Effects | Best For |
|---|---|---|---|---|
| Magnesium Glycinate | Relaxation, sleep, stress reduction | High / Very High | Very Gentle | Anxiety, insomnia, sensitive stomachs |
| Magnesium Citrate | Digestion, constipation relief | High | Mild Laxative Effect | Occasional constipation, boosting levels |
| Magnesium Malate | Energy production, muscle pain | High | Gentle | Fatigue, muscle aches, fibromyalgia |
| Magnesium L-Threonate | Cognitive function, brain health | Very High (Brain) | Low | Memory, focus, neurological support |
| Magnesium Oxide | Laxative, antacid | Low (Poor) | Strong Laxative Effect | Occasional constipation, NOT deficiency |
